Quotes from
Lance Hardeen:
You don't seem to be nervous traveling alone.
Lola Montez: Should I be?
Lance Hardeen: This is dangerous country for a woman traveling alone.
Lola Montez: I've never been in one that wasn't.
Lance Hardeen: There was something familiar about that kick in the pants I took.
Charles E. Boles: You must be awfully sensitive to be able to tell one from another.
Lola Montez: There's enough uncertainty about marriage without sitting home wondering what tree your husband is hanging from that night.
